Joy Skipper who is local to Richmond has just won Gold as a single sculler in the British Rowing Masters Championships, which took place in Nottingham last Sunday.
Joy is a member of Mortlake, Anglian and Alpha Rowing Club, based near Chiswick Bridge.
This comes at a great time for Joy as she is in the throws of setting up Sports Nutrition Workshops around the area for other seriously training athletes. As a food writer (Joy has just published her 12th book - 'The Paleo Diet Made easy Cookbook'), Joy aims to teach club athletes not only what foods they need to eat to help increase their performance, but will also be showing them how to cook great tasting food too.
Joy obviously practices what she preaches!
